Hyderabad Advances 2026 Smart City Plan With Net‑Zero Goal and Infrastructure Upgrades

Hyderabad outlines its 2026 smart city roadmap, detailing a future‑city vision that integrates digital services, renewable energy sources, intelligent transport systems, and smart governance platforms to streamline citizen interactions and improve urban living standards.

Smart Cities Mission, the national program behind the plan, targets the development of 100 Indian cities with sustainable infrastructure, leveraging public‑private partnerships, technology‑driven governance, and capacity‑building initiatives to accelerate urban transformation.

Net‑Zero Target sets a goal for Hyderabad to achieve carbon‑neutral status by 2030, emphasizing large‑scale solar power adoption, energy‑efficient building codes, waste‑to‑energy conversion facilities, and electric vehicle charging networks as key measures.

Infrastructure Update reports progress on projects such as smart water management systems, IoT‑enabled street lighting, upgraded public transit corridors, and digital waste collection dashboards, aiming to reduce congestion, lower energy consumption, and improve resource efficiency across the city.
